VA-Accredited Claim Agents

Ve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ma and other asbestos-related lung cancers and illnesses may qualify for financial compensation from the Department of Veterans Affairs. This compensation could help veterans pay for treatment and help support their families. The VA claims process is a bit complicated and mistakes can delay the benefits. An experienced agent can make the process easier and improve a veteran's chances of receiving compensation sooner.

A VA-accredited agent can help you complete all the paperwork and ensure that your application is filed correctly. They can also go through the veteran's medical records in order to ensure that all information is included. They can also assist with compensation-related appeals if needed.

It is crucial to employ an agent who is accredited by the VA or an asbestos lawyer, because they have a deep understanding of the VA rules and regulations. These professionals can also work with mesothelioma specialists to review the medical records of the patient and provide additional evidence to prove the case.

Many veterans exposed to asbestos during their time in the armed forces may be eligible to receive VA compensation. Veterans who were part of the Army, Navy, Air Force, Coast Guard or Marine Corps are at a greater risk of developing an asbestos-related disease because these branches used asbestos in buildings, ships and equipment, among other things. The VA can provide monthly compensation to these individuals to help cover the costs associated with their illness. This can include medical care and living expenses.

To be eligible to file an VA claim related to m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ness, a veteran has to show that the condition is directly linked to their exposure to the toxic mineral during their time in the military. They must also prove the condition was not caused by other causes. The VA also uses a rating scale to determine the severity of a mesothelioma or asbestos-related disease diagnosis.

If a VA-accredited attorney assists in a mesothelioma case the majority of them submit it to the VA on behalf of the client. To do this, they must fill out VA Form 21-22A, Appointment of Claimant's Representative and hand-deliver it to the appropriate VA office.

Asbestos trust funds set aside money to compensate asbestos victims. These trusts were set up by companies which filed for bankruptcy as a result of their negligence in exposing veterans to deadly asbestos. Each asbestos trust follows the same guidelines when it comes to the process of awarding compensation. This includes a disease-level that determines the amount of money a victim will receive.

Each asbestos trust has its own method of reviewing an veteran's asbestos claim and determining the amount of money they will pay them. The first step is typically to review the evidence and assess the likelihood of the claim being successful. Those with extraordinary claims must undergo an individual review process which takes longer and involves a more detailed assessment of the evidence.

In addition to helping with VA claims, a seasoned mesothelioma lawyer can also file claims against asbestos trust funds as well as the liable asbestos companies that did not file bankruptcy. These lawsuits are not related to a VA claim, and are able to be filed outside the normal statutes of limitations.
